F�LDY Lajos wrote:
>
> On Fri, 27 Oct 2006, Benjamin Hornberger wrote:
>
>>
>> Any clues? Does anybody know a magic ghostscript command which could
>> replace the tedious conversion in Illustrator?
>>
>> Thanks,
>> Benjamin
>>
>
> Probably this will work in a command window on windows (gswin32c.exe is
> somewhere under your ghostscript directory):
>
> gswin32c -q -sDEVICE=epswrite -sOutputFile=outfile.eps -dNOPAUSE -dBATCH
> -dSAFER infile.eps
>

Yes, that works. The file size increases only by a factor of 1.5.
However, the font rendering in Ghostview, Yap or Acrobat (after dvipdfm)
is not as clean as with the Illustrator-generated file ...
